@Generated(value="software.amazon.awssdk:codegen") public final class ResetClusterParameterGroupRequest extends RedshiftRequest implements ToCopyableBuilder<ResetClusterParameterGroupRequest.Builder,ResetClusterParameterGroupRequest>
| Modifier and Type | Class and Description |
|---|---|
static interface |
ResetClusterParameterGroupRequest.Builder |
| Modifier and Type | Method and Description |
|---|---|
static ResetClusterParameterGroupRequest.Builder |
builder() |
boolean |
equals(Object obj) |
boolean |
equalsBySdkFields(Object obj) |
<T> Optional<T> |
getValueForField(String fieldName,
Class<T> clazz) |
int |
hashCode() |
String |
parameterGroupName()
The name of the cluster parameter group to be reset.
|
List<Parameter> |
parameters()
An array of names of parameters to be reset.
|
Boolean |
resetAllParameters()
If
true, all parameters in the specified parameter group will be reset to their default values. |
List<SdkField<?>> |
sdkFields() |
static Class<? extends ResetClusterParameterGroupRequest.Builder> |
serializableBuilderClass() |
ResetClusterParameterGroupRequest.Builder |
toBuilder() |
String |
toString()
Returns a string representation of this object.
|
overrideConfigurationclone, finalize, getClass, notify, notifyAll, wait, wait, waitcopypublic String parameterGroupName()
The name of the cluster parameter group to be reset.
public Boolean resetAllParameters()
If true, all parameters in the specified parameter group will be reset to their default values.
Default: true
true, all parameters in the specified parameter group will be reset to their default
values.
Default: true
public List<Parameter> parameters()
An array of names of parameters to be reset. If ResetAllParameters option is not used, then at least one parameter name must be supplied.
Constraints: A maximum of 20 parameters can be reset in a single request.
Attempts to modify the collection returned by this method will result in an UnsupportedOperationException.
Constraints: A maximum of 20 parameters can be reset in a single request.
public ResetClusterParameterGroupRequest.Builder toBuilder()
toBuilder in interface ToCopyableBuilder<ResetClusterParameterGroupRequest.Builder,ResetClusterParameterGroupRequest>toBuilder in class RedshiftRequestpublic static ResetClusterParameterGroupRequest.Builder builder()
public static Class<? extends ResetClusterParameterGroupRequest.Builder> serializableBuilderClass()
public int hashCode()
hashCode in class AwsRequestpublic boolean equals(Object obj)
equals in class AwsRequestpublic boolean equalsBySdkFields(Object obj)
equalsBySdkFields in interface SdkPojopublic String toString()
public <T> Optional<T> getValueForField(String fieldName, Class<T> clazz)
getValueForField in class SdkRequestCopyright © 2019. All rights reserved.